Bankroll management for BTTS betting requires a different approach than traditional betting. Because the odds for BTTS outcomes typically range between 1.80 and 2.20 for evenly matched teams, the risk-reward ratio demands careful stake planning. I've developed what I call the "three-tier confidence system" where I categorize matches as high-confidence (40% of betting bankroll), medium-confidence (25%), and speculative plays (10%). This disciplined approach has helped me maintain profitability even during inevitable losing streaks that would devastate less structured betting strategies.

Initially, I focused mainly on offensive statistics - goals scored, shots on target, key players available. But I gradually realized that defensive statistics often provide more reliable BTTS indicators. Teams with high expected goals against (xGA) metrics, even if their actual goals conceded seem reasonable, often represent valuable betting opportunities because they've been fortunate rather than genuinely solid defensively.
Live BTTS betting has become my specialty, particularly for international matches that air during Philippine prime time. The odds fluctuation after a single goal can create tremendous value opportunities, especially when you understand how different teams respond to scoring or conceding. Some squads immediately push for an equalizer, while others become more cautious. This nuanced understanding transforms BTTS from a simple pre-match prediction into a dynamic in-play strategy that responds to the evolving narrative of each match.
